- The distance between Ithaca, Ny, Usa and Bolzano/ Bozen, Trentino-Alto Adige/ Südtirol, Italy is approximately 6,609 km or 4,107 mi.
- To reach Ithaca, Ny in this distance one would set out from Bolzano/ Bozen, Trentino-Alto Adige/ Südtirol bearing 301.1° or WNW and follow the great circles arc to approach Ithaca, Ny bearing 233.1° or SW .
- Ithaca, Ny has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b) whereas Bolzano/ Bozen, Trentino-Alto Adige/ Südtirol has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a).
- Both are in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ome.
- The annual average temperature is 3.9 °C (7.1°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 4.4 °C (7.9°F) more in Ithaca, Ny. The continentality subtype is subcontinental for both.
- Total annual precipitation averages 197.7 mm (7.8 in) more which is equivalent to 197.7 l/m² (4.85 US gal/ft²) or 1,977,000 l/ha (211,354 US gal/ac) more. About 1 2/7 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 4° higher in Ithaca, Ny than in Bolzano/ Bozen, Trentino-Alto Adige/ Südtirol.
